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0418446773 490 71254
513877894 212335 68
513877894 212335 68
55501 438 761
All about undefined
Interested in learning more?
513877894 212335 68
55501 438 761
See more
6387 7588
4737 54015430398 977306
See more
443 41
493 69513677609 54 0419
See more